Ventura Restaurants, Santa Barbara Dining, Restaurants in Ventura CA | Santa Barbara Chicken Ranch
SB Chicken Ranch is the local’s favorite among Santa Barbara dining and Ventura restaurants. Come visit, give us a call, or drop us an email. Let’s just say